Eliyahu M. Goldratt (Physicist)

Eliyahu M. Goldratt was an Israeli physicist and business consultant best known for developing the Theory of Constraints (TOC), a management philosophy aimed at improving organizational performance. Goldratt posited that every system has at least one limiting factor that hinders its goal. By identifying and addressing this constraint, businesses can optimize their processes and increase productivity. His influential book, "The Goal," illustrates TOC concepts through a fictional narrative, helping professionals understand complex production and operational challenges. Goldratt’s work has significantly impacted various fields, including manufacturing, project management, and operations management.
